**What will I be doing?**
- Performs complete start to close-out project management on selected complex, high-risk projects as required to meet corporate commitments, with or without staff delegation.
- Manages project progress and coordinates utility works to ensure that project timelines, budgets, agreements, commercial requirements, and work activities are identified, planned, reviewed, and executed as per contractual requirements. Identifies deficiencies and/or opportunities for efficiencies and recommends and implements preferred solutions.
- Represent Utilities as a technical specialist at meetings and provides specialist advice as a Subject Matter Expert on utility coordination and relocation matters (dry and wet utilities e.g., gas, communications, power, sewers, water mains, etc.).
- Oversee the coordination, monitoring, tracking, and reporting of all utility-related interfaces with municipalities, utility companies, permits, licenses, investigations, agreements, and all approval stakeholders across the project.
- Support third-party utility owners to develop strategies that define the required scope, schedule, and cost required to support the Subways Program. Work alongside project delivery teams to provide constructible designs.
- Liaise and manage third-party utility project progress, analyze current and future work activities to identify deficiencies and opportunities for efficiencies; and recommend and implement solutions during proposed utility relocation activities.
- Monitors project safety to mitigate risk, ensure compliance with policies and procedures, and initiate improvements, resolutions, and/or preventative measures.
- Integrates multiple corporate requirements into projects, including technical design, environmental assessment conditions, community and municipal commitments, Passenger Charter, design excellence, and property acquisition conditions, analyzing potential conflicts, delays, or issues resulting from the integration of corporate requirements with the overall project plan.
- Manage relationships with external consultants, contractors, and vendors to ensure performance and products/services meet contractual agreements; conduct regular site meetings to discuss progress and resolve issues.
- Monitors project work to warranty that the proper protection is followed in accordance with railway operating rules.
- Directly manages 2-5 employees in project teams performing related tasks.

**What Skills and Qualifications Do I Need?**
- Demonstrated project management experience related to the planning, design, and construction of transit facilities, station infrastructure, and/or complex utility relocation-related works.
- Experience in construction management, procurement, and field engineering are all strong assets.
- Completion of a degree in applied science, engineering, or a related discipline or a combination of education, training, and experience deemed equivalent.
- Project management experience to manage assigned projects of high value and complexity and supervise staff engaged in all stages of project management from start to close-out.
- Technical knowledge of the principles and practices of the transportation industry is an asset.
- Organizational, interpersonal, and oral/written/presentation communication skills to coordinate complex projects under pressure to meet schedule and budget commitments.
- Experience in a consulting/professional services environment is an asset.
- A valid Ontario Class G driver's license is required to travel to various site locations, meetings, operational facilities, etc. (approximately 5%). Must meet and maintain the corporate standard for a good driving record.
